Septimius Severus, 193-211. Denarius (Silver, 20 mm, 3.33 g, 5 h), Rome, 200-201. SEVERVS AVG PART MAX Laureate head of Septimius Severus to right. Rev. RESTITVTORI VRBIS Septimius Severus, in military attire, standing front, head to left, sacrificing out of patera over lighted tripod with his right hand and holding inverted spear in his left. BMC -. Cohen 612. RIC 168a. Very fine.

From the Joseph Markowitz Collection (1897-1981), brought to Israel in 1949 and kept in the family ever since.
